<p>A charging circuit for nickel/cadmium batteries has a series transistor in the path of the charging current, tripped into its saturation or blocked state, depending on whether a test voltage, a function of the battery voltage and applied to the threshold switch, exceeds an upper threshold, or does not reach a lower threshold. The threshold switch (22) has a differential amplifier (25). The reference value signal (Um) and the upper threshold signal (Uv) are applied to the input of the differential amplifier. The input to the differential amplifier is an equalising signal and connected to the input is a resistor (26) a diode (27) and a transistor (28) forming a feedback path, so that when the reference signal equals or exceeds the upper threshold signal, the equalising signal is reduced.</p> |
